Avs have been in a funk. It's likely Stanley Cup hangover a lot of it. Some injuries didn't help. Their captain Landeskog has been out all year and McKinnon just missed a stretch. Makar the best Dman in the entire league by far and he's just had a so-so 1st half. Landeskog is due back in a month. He'll slot in between MacKinnon and Rantanen and it will be business as usual. Like Dink used to always stress, when an NHL team loses a key player to injury. Often it affects every single line. They all will have new linemates to build new chemistry with.

When was the last time a team won the president's cup and missed the playoffs the next year? Admittedly I'm not a big hockey guy, so maybe this happens more than I think, but the Panthers aren't anything close to the team they were last year

wikipedia :

three times in the history of the Presidents' Trophy has a team missed the playoffs the season after winning the award: the New York Rangers who won the Trophy in the 1991–92 season and missed the playoffs in 1992–93 (and then rebounded to win both the Presidents' Trophy and Stanley Cup in 1993–94); the Buffalo Sabres, who won the Trophy in the 2006–07 season and missed the playoffs in 2007–08 (in part because of a debacle in which the team lost both of its top stars to free agency); and the Boston Bruins, who won the Trophy in the 2013–14 season and missed the playoffs in 2014–15 despite having a winning record.
